Established in 1957 as Korea Steel Corporation, the company transitioned to KISCO Holdings in 2008 by spinning off its investment business division. Based in Changwon, Gyeongsangnam-do, it operates as a holding company, acquiring shares of subsidiaries to control their businesses and provide management guidance. Its subsidiaries engage in the manufacturing and wholesale of rebar and rolled products, rental, textile sales, and financial investment. The company strengthens governance transparency, management efficiency, and business competitiveness by separating its manufacturing and investment divisions and implementing a responsible management system.
